A biotic community, also known as a biota or ’biocoenosis’, is the group of organisms that live together and interact with each other within an environment or habitat.Together, the biotic community and the physical landscape or abiotic factors make up an ecosystem.. WebSep 30, 2024 · The aim of the review was to highlight the key role of miRNA molecules during plant–lepidoptera interactions within plant immune system acceleration as a response to stress factors. RNA interference, which includes small RNA molecules, acts in the defense mechanisms by which the organism resists biotic stress factors.

WebMay 20, 2024 · Marine ecosystems are aquatic environments with high levels of dissolved salt, such as those found in or near the ocean. Marine ecosystems are defined by their unique biotic (living) and abiotic (nonliving) factors. Biotic interactions refer to the relationships among organisms. They can be intraspecific (between members of the same species) or interspecific (between members of different species).
